The 25% rule in roofing pertains to the slope of your roof. Generally, roofs with a slope of 25% or more allow for a wider selection of shingle types and standard installation methods. Steeper slopes in Indiana are easier to work with, while flatter roofs might require specialized underlayment or different shingle materials to ensure proper water drainage. The cheapest month for roofing in Indiana might be during the winter months, particularly in areas like Indianapolis. Demand typically decreases with colder weather, which can lead to more competitive pricing from contractors looking to keep their crews occupied. However, severe winter storms can cause project delays, so it's a factor to consider.

For Indiana's climate, durable asphalt shingles are a strong choice, offering good performance against both heat and cold. Consider impact-resistant shingles to handle potential hail and strong winds common in the region. Shingles that can withstand the freeze-thaw cycles are also beneficial for long-term performance in areas like Indianapolis.
